Karambit Knives
This great weapon known as a Karambit or Kerambit originated in Indonesia. The sharp, curved shape of these talon knives is said to be inspired by the claws of a tiger. Tough and mighty like its inspiration, this makes for a useful survival and utility knife. These scythe-style knives were initially intended for agricultural labor such as raking roots, gathering threshing, and planting rice. More recently, they've been adopted into different martial arts practices and self-defense.
Traditionally, a karambit knife is held with the blade pointing downwards and the tip curving upwards. While it is primarily used in a slashing or hooking motion, the karambits with the finger rings can be used in a punching motion and used to hit an opponent with the blunt end in close quarter combat. Some karambit knives are designed to be used with a hammering motion. The versatility of striking methods is what makes these knives unique and useful in self defense situations. The finger guard, or security ring, makes it difficult for a potential attacker to disarm you and allows the curved knife to be maneuvered without losing one's grip.
